Handover — Veltrane Instruments divestiture. Sale of the Coil Systems unit to Brashfold Group is at term-sheet stage. Diligence closes Friday; Marta owns the data room. Retention packages for the Keldway plant are unsigned — chase Hal. Escrow terms still contested. Do not discuss with unit staff until announcement. Strategic context below; read before the Brashfold call.

board note of tagug-hahag: Praionax Logistics is in early talks to buy Julaxek Group for about $36.3 million. The Julmir launch date is March 1, and nothing goes to the press before then.

## Session Handling — Transcode Farm

Workers in the Pellwright transcoding farm hold short-lived sessions with the job broker; each session expires after one render batch. Reviewers should confirm that retries acquire a fresh session rather than reusing the old handle. To exercise the broker endpoints locally, use the review credential provided below for authentication.

login token, yajeg-fawif: eyJhbGciOiJIUzI1NiIsInR5cCI6IkpXVCJ9.eyJzdWIiOiIEdPQYnZXaZIn0.HSRTnYZBx0Qc

Heads up: if the Lintrock baseline file in the Quarrow repo drifts from main, CI fails with a "stale baseline" error even when the code is fine. Quick fix is to regenerate the baseline on a clean checkout and re-push. If a customer build is blocked, confirm the failing run matches the token below before escalating.

build token for yadug-yagag: htk21_c863c33eb8b82c0c9c152

TICKET #4471 — ScanBridge vault locked

The ScanBridge barcode scanner integration failed three consecutive auth attempts against the Quillhaven credential vault during the overnight sync, and the vault auto-locked at 02:14. Scanner traffic is queuing in the Fenwick buffer; no data loss yet, but the queue will overflow in roughly six hours. Restart of the integration pod will not help until the vault is reopened. To unlock, open the Quillhaven console, select the ScanBridge tenant, and enter the recovery passphrase below.

strongbox words: ulamir-ulaix